         <title>Why does Sydney continue to work in Stryver&#39;s Shadow? Why does he let Stryver speak to him despairingly? What is holding him back? [Bk.2Ch5]</title>
         <author>chloekartchner</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/chloekartchner/5pji9s9ahje7bay1/wish/1491100515</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Sydney works in Styver's Shadow because that is his job. Styver is his boss so he can talk to him however he would like. Sydney asks why he is still working for him and Stryvers explains how its, "'Partly through paying me to help you, I suppose"' (Dickens 92). What is holding him back is he might not be able to get another job if he quits or is fired and wouldn't be able to provide for himself. </div>]]></description>

         <title>Similarity</title>
         <author>chloekartchner</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/chloekartchner/5pji9s9ahje7bay1/wish/1491100533</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>A similarity is that they both look very similar. They were so similar that Sydney died for Charles so then he could live. No one noticed the difference between them and so they were able to make the switch. </div>]]></description>
